2Physical Layer Security with Its Applications in 5GNetworks: A Review显示文摘5G network is expected to support massive user connections and exponentially increasing wireless services,which makes network security unprecedentedly important.Unlike traditional security-guaranteeing techniques which rely heavily on cryptographic approaches at upper layers of the protocol stack,physical-layer security(PLS) solutions fully take advantages of the characteristics of wireless channels to degrade the received signal qualities at the malicious users,and realize keyless secure transmission via signal design and signal processing techniques.PLS avoids the difficulties in the distribution and management of secret keys,and provides flexible security levels through adaptive transmission protocol design.Moreover,PLS techniques match the features of 5G networks well.Therefore,the application of PLS to 5G networks is a promising solution to address the security threats.This article presents a comprehensive review of the state-of-the-art PLS techniques,and discusses their applications in 5G networks.We first summarize the principle and advantages of PLS techniques,and point out the reasons why PLS is suitable for 5G networks.Then,we review the existing PLS methods in literature,and highlight severalPLS solutions that are expected to be applied in 5G networks.Finally,we conclude this article and figure out some further research directions.Li Sun Qinghe Du 2017China Communications2017,14,12:7

4The Full-Duplex Artificial Noise Scheme for Security of a Cellular System显示文摘This paper focuses on the problem of secure transmission in a cellular system. A full-duplex base station using artificial noise is adopted to improve both the uplink and downlink secrecy rate via pairing terminals which reverses the downlink and uplink of each other. We give the designs of artificial noise and the user's desired signal, and derive the pairing prin-ciple between terminals. Moreover, the influence of self-interference cancellation on secrecy rate is ex-plored. Simulation results show that the secrecy rate can get much better performance by adopting full-duplex artificial noise scheme and proposed pair-ing method. The downlink secrecy rate decreases with the distance between terminals. Besides the uplink secrecy rate is sensitive to the ability of self-interference cancellation.JI Xinsheng KANG Xiaolei HUANG Kaizhi LI Na YI Ming 2015China Communications2015,12,S1:4

9Artificial Noise Aided Polar Codes for Physical LayerSecurity显示文摘The secrecy rates of the existing practical secrecy coding methods are relative low to satisfy the security requirement of 5 G communications.We propose an artificial noise(AN) aided polar coding algorithm to improve the secrecy rate.Firstly,a secrecy coding model based on AN is presented,where the confidential bits of last transmission code block are adopted as AN to inject into the current codeword.In this way,the AN can only be eliminated from the jammed codeword by the legitimate users.Since the AN is shorter than the codeword,we then develop a suboptimal jamming positions selecting algorithm with the goal of maximizing the bit error rate of the eavesdropper.Theoretical and simulation results demonstrate that the proposed algorithm outperforms the random selection method and the method without AN.Huiqing Bai Liang Jin Ming Yi 2017China Communications2017,14,12:1

13High efficiency Polar coding key reconciliation scheme in wireless channel显示文摘Recently, physical layer security in wireless communication system attracts much attention, and the reconciliation protocol plays an important role in the final secure key distillation, since the secret keys extracted from the realistic characteristics of the wireless channel may not be the same between the transmitter and legitimate receiver. A high efficiency Polar coding key reconciliation scheme is proposed in the paper to correct these errors. In the scheme, the transmitter generates a random stream with the known frozen bits and positions. After that, the transmitter encodes the random bit stream to a code stream by Polar encoding and sends the corrupted version of the code stream and the secret keys to the legitimate receiver. The receiver decodes the received stream with Polar successive cancellation decoding algorithm. With Polar encoding, the receiver obtains a random bit stream, and achieves the final secure key by XOR operator. The results show that the proposed scheme has a higher efficiency and a lower computational complexity, along with a high success rate. The consistency of the keys is very good after the reconciliation.Zhang Xiaotian Zhao Shengmei 2019The Journal of China Universities of Posts and Telecommunications2019,26,3:0
